Antioxidative, Antimutagenic, and Cytotoxic Activities of Ethanol Extracts from Cornus officianalis

Abstract: The antioxidative, antimutagenic and cytotoxic activities of ethanol extract from Cornus officianalis have been studied. The antioxidant activity of the ethanol extract was measured by 1,1-diphenyl-2-picrylhydrazyl (DPPH) method. The inhibition effects on the mutagenicity in Salmonella Typhimurium TA100 were evaluated by Ames test and cancer cell inhibitory effects in Hep3B cell and HeLa cell were tested by MTT assay. “…As shown Table 1 , the total phenolic and flavonoid contents of C. officianalis were 27.04 ± 0.61 mg GAE/g and 3.70 ± 0.08 mg QE/g, respectively. According to Jeon et al [ 30 ], the total phenolic and flavonoid contents of C. officianalis ethanol extract were 34.22 mg/g and 5.67 mg/g, respectively, similar to our findings.…”

“…The total flavonoid content in COME was 59.4 mg/g, which is much higher than the 5.67 mg/g in ethanol extract reported by Jeon et al . (24) . The electron-donating capability of COME at 1,000 μg/mL was 95.7%, which is higher than that of BHT (68.4%) and that in C. officinalis hot water extract at the same concentration (42.7%) reported by Kim and Kim (23) .…”
